Bayreuth's Ninth from the Swedish Radio Collection Furtwängler's most famous live performance, "The Ninth at Bayreuth", has been praised as "the greatest treasure of all mankind", This 2LP set includes the complete recording from the Swedish Broadcasting Corporation's collection! Two years have passed since the release of the SACD hybrid disc (KKC-6435/BISSA-9060) of Furtwängler's supreme masterpiece live performance "The Ninth at Bayreuth" on the BIS label at the end of 2021, as a great discovery of the century to mark the latter end of the 135th anniversary of Furtwängler's birth. This is a limited edition 2LP set, licensed from BIS label and pressed by Toyo Kasei in heavy vinyl. The program was broadcast live by Swedish Broadcasting Corporation on July 29, 1951, from the announcement in four languages (German, French, English, and Swedish, in that order) at the beginning to the entrance of the Maestro, his full-scale conducting, a rather long interval, and the final two and a half minutes of loud cheers and stormy applause (and the announcement of the end of the program). The entire night was recorded on a 2LP set without any cuts for 82 minutes and 45 seconds. The opening announcement was "Bayreuth Festival 1951.The Bavarian Broadcasting Corporation presents the opening concert of the Richard Wagner Festival (Bayreuth Festival) from the Bayreuth Festival Theatre via the German-Austrian Broadcasting Corporation, the British Broadcasting Corporation, the French Broadcasting Corporation and the Stockholm Broadcasting Corporation. The music is Beethoven's Symphony No. 9 conducted by Wilhelm Furtwängler", which suggests that this was indeed a live broadcast. Bayreuth's 9th from the Swedish Radio Collection LP1(KKC-1230) SideA Welcome announcement (German, French, English,Swedish)(1'57) Program Announcement / Applause for Furtwängler's appearance(2'19) Beethoven: Symphony No.9 in D minor, Op.125 "Chorus 1st movement: Allegro ma non troppo-un poco maestoso(18'01) Side B Second movement: Molto vivace - Presto(11'46) LP2(KKC-1231) Side A 3rd movement:Adagio molto e cantabile-Andante cantabile(19'13) SideB 4th movement:Presto - Allegro assai - Presto (Recitative "Rejoice!") -Allegro assai - Allegro assai vivace (alla marcia) - Andante maestoso - Adagio ma non troppo ma devoto - Allegro energico e sempre ben marcato - Allegro ma non tanto Presto - Maestoso - Prestissimo (24'56) Applause / Closing Words (Swedish,German)(2'44) [Performer]. Eliezabet Schwarzkopf (Soprano) Elisabet Hengen (Alto) Hans Hopp (Tenor) Otto Edelmann (Bass) Wilhelm Furtwängler (Conductor) Bayreuth Festival Orchestra and Chorus Live recording: July 29, 1951 / Bayreuth Festival Theater (2LP) Monaural 82'45 Japanese obi, commentary included.
